The ten-to-ace straight, also referred to as a ‘broadway straight’, is the strongest potential model of a straight. The ace can be used because the low end of an ace-to-five straight, also called a ‘wheel straight’. Aces can solely ever type the highest or backside of a straight.

Preflop refers again to the phase after big blind and small blind have been posted however before the flop has been revealed. Players have their pocket playing cards and place bets throughout this initial section (also known as the preflop betting phase). The participant on to the left of the big blind is the primary to place a guess earlier than the flop, with betting continuing in a clockwise direction. After the flop, the motion starts with the primary participant still in to the left of the button. Every player is dealt two face-down hole playing cards, which solely they’ll see. Every participant has the possibility to raise the guess, and any raises must be matched (or ‘called’) by all different gamers in the event that they need to stay within the hand. Note that if all players select to ‘check’ – i.e. guess nothing – they all remain within the hand.

In a high card or one pair hand tie-breaker, each players can typically have the same kicker. In this case the second kicker is used, after which the third, and so forth. If each players’ greatest 5 card poker hands are equivalent, then they share the pot equally.

It sits under Three of a Kind and above One Pair. Each Two Pair is ranked first by its highest-ranking pair, then its lowest-ranking pair and at last the kicker. Two Pair palms that differ by go well with alone rank equally. There are 1,326 possible 2 card starting hands in Texas Hold’em. The finest beginning hand is pocket aces, whereas the worst is seven-two offsuit.

In poker, a full home is a hand consisting of three cards of 1 rank and two cards of one other rank. For example, 10♦ 10♠ 10♣ 6♥ 6♠ can be a full house, tens filled with sixes. The hand, also called a “boat,” is a strong drawing hand that may typically win the pot.
